纯本地app开发

hboxs 1个月前 (12-02) 阅读数 1480 #APP开发
文章标签 本地app开发
微信号:hboxs7
添加项目经理微信 获取更多优惠
复制微信号

纯本地App开发是一种专注于在设备本地运行应用程序的开发方式,与依赖于网络连接的云端应用程序相对。本文将深入探讨纯本地App开发的特点、优势以及开发过程中的关键步骤。

纯本地App开发的特点

纯本地App开发的核心在于应用程序的所有功能和数据都存储在用户的设备上,而不是依赖于外部服务器。这种开发方式通常使用设备的原生编程语言和工具,如iOS的Swift和Android的Kotlin,以充分利用设备的硬件能力和操作系统特性。

纯本地App开发的优势

  1. 性能优化:由于应用程序直接在设备上运行,纯本地App通常具有更快的响应速度和更高的性能。这是因为它们不需要通过网络进行数据传输,从而减少了延迟。

  2. 离线可用性:纯本地App可以在没有网络连接的情况下正常运行,这对于需要在偏远地区或网络不稳定环境中使用的应用程序尤为重要。

  3. 数据安全性:由于数据存储在本地设备上,用户对其数据拥有更高的控制权,减少了数据泄露的风险。

纯本地App开发的挑战

尽管纯本地App开发有诸多优势,但也面临一些挑战。首先,开发者需要为不同的平台(如iOS和Android)分别开发应用程序,这增加了开发和维护的复杂性。此外,随着应用程序功能的增加,设备的存储和处理能力可能成为瓶颈。

纯本地App开发的关键步骤

  1. 需求分析:开发过程的第一步是详细的需求分析。这包括了解用户的需求、应用程序的功能范围以及项目的时间表。

  2. 设计与开发:在设计阶段,开发者需要创建应用程序的线框图和用户界面设计。接下来,使用原生编程语言进行开发,以确保应用程序的高效性和稳定性。

  3. 测试与优化:在开发完成后,进行全面的测试以确保应用程序的功能和性能达到预期标准。根据测试结果进行必要的优化和调整。

  4. 发布与维护:最后,将应用程序发布到应用商店,并进行持续的更新和维护,以适应用户需求的变化和技术的进步。

结论

纯本地App开发在性能、离线可用性和数据安全性方面具有显著优势,适合需要高性能和高安全性的应用场景。然而,开发者需要在多平台支持和设备资源管理方面投入更多的精力。通过合理的需求分析、设计开发和测试优化,开发者可以成功地创建出色的纯本地应用程序。

版权声明

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!

上一篇:货币源APP开发 下一篇:开发app带支付
热门